Hundreds of homes proposed for Sheffield green belt site – Insider Media Ltd
Plans have been put forward to build hundreds of homes on a green-belt site in Sheffield. The proposal matters because it would add housing supply but could reduce protected open land, making it likely to attract scrutiny from local residents and planners.
The available article material does not provide the proposed site’s location, developer, exact housing total or planning timetable. It describes a proposal rather than an approved development, so any scheme would still need to progress through the planning process.
